Firecat Blitz + Dragonshift

Asked by ChiefBell 9 years ago

What happens here?

Can you arrange it so that at the end of turn the Firecat Blitz triggers (is that the right word?) first and then Dragonshift .

Therefore the blitz checks for 1/1 tokens (there are none and so nothing is removed) and then the tokens turn from dragons back into cats.

BboyGeologic says... #1

All Dragonshift does is change the characteristics of the card until the end of turn, it has no delayed trigger.

What the wording on Firecat Blitz really means is "Put X objects into play and then exile those objects at the end of turn". It doesn't matter what they are called,have changed into, or any other change - they are still those same exact objects so they will be exiled.

Devonin says... Accepted answer #3

If it read something like "Exile all Cats you control at end of turn" changing them into dragons would save them. But instead it just says.

"Put X 1/1 red Elemental Cat creature tokens with haste onto the battlefield. Exile them at the beginning of the next end step."

"Them" in this case being "The creatures which were put onto the battlefield by this spell."

It knows what they are even if they change characteristics, as long as they haven't left the battlefield.
